Other Business -
Any member of this body, or its
staff, on his or her own initiative or in response to questions posed by the
public, may ask a question for clarification, may make a brief announcement
or report on his or her own activities, provide a reference to staff
regarding factual information, request staff to report back at a subsequent
meeting concerning any matter, or may take action to direct staff to place a
matter of business on a future agenda. (Govt Code Section 54954.2)
Public Comment Period -
Members of the public may address
this body concerning any agenda item before or during consideration of that
item (Govt. Code Section 54954.3). All agendas for regular meetings
are posted at District Headquarters, 21865 Copley Drive, Diamond Bar,
California, at least 72 hours in advance of a regular meeting. At the
end of the regular meeting agenda, an opportunity is also provided for the
public to speak on any subject within this body’s authority. Speakers
may be limited to three (3) minutes each.
